How they compare
Philippines currently reports 8,952 against 7,087 in Sao Tome and Principe, a difference of 1,865.
That makes Philippines's figure about 1.3 times Sao Tome and Principe's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2015 it was Philippines ahead.
Philippines ranks 59th and Sao Tome and Principe ranks 61st of 102 countries.
Philippines has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
